     17 #ifndef ART_RUNTIME_MIRROR_METHOD_TYPE_H_
     18 #define ART_RUNTIME_MIRROR_METHOD_TYPE_H_
     19 
     20 #include "object.h"
     21 #include "string.h"
     22 #include "mirror/object_array.h"
     23 #include "utils.h"
     24 
     25 namespace art {
     26 
     27 struct MethodTypeOffsets;
     28 
     29 namespace mirror {
     30 
     31 // C++ mirror of java.lang.invoke.MethodType
     32 class MANAGED MethodType : public Object {
     33  public:
     34   static mirror::MethodType* Create(Thread* const self,
     35                                     Handle<Class> return_type,
     36                                     Handle<ObjectArray<Class>> param_types)
     37       REQUIRES_SHARED(Locks::mutator_lock_) REQUIRES(!Roles::uninterruptible_);
     38 
     39   static mirror::Class* StaticClass() REQUIRES_SHARED(Locks::mutator_lock_) {
     40     return static_class_.Read();
     41   }
     42 
     43   ObjectArray<Class>* GetPTypes() REQUIRES_SHARED(Locks::mutator_lock_) {
     44     return GetFieldObject<ObjectArray<Class>>(OFFSET_OF_OBJECT_MEMBER(MethodType, p_types_));
     45   }
     46 
     47   // Number of virtual registers required to hold the parameters for
     48   // this method type.
     49   size_t NumberOfVRegs() REQUIRES_SHARED(Locks::mutator_lock_);
     50 
     51   Class* GetRType() REQUIRES_SHARED(Locks::mutator_lock_) {
     52     return GetFieldObject<Class>(OFFSET_OF_OBJECT_MEMBER(MethodType, r_type_));
     53   }
     54 
     55   static void SetClass(Class* klass) REQUIRES_SHARED(Locks::mutator_lock_);
     56   static void ResetClass() REQUIRES_SHARED(Locks::mutator_lock_);
     57   static void VisitRoots(RootVisitor* visitor) REQUIRES_SHARED(Locks::mutator_lock_);
     58 
     59   // Returns true iff. |this| is an exact match for method type |target|, i.e
     60   // iff. they have the same return types and parameter types.
     61   bool IsExactMatch(mirror::MethodType* target) REQUIRES_SHARED(Locks::mutator_lock_);
     62 
     63   // Returns true iff. |this| can be converted to match |target| method type, i.e
     64   // iff. they have convertible return types and parameter types.
     65   bool IsConvertible(mirror::MethodType* target) REQUIRES_SHARED(Locks::mutator_lock_);
     66 
     67   // Returns the pretty descriptor for this method type, suitable for display in
     68   // exception messages and the like.
     69   std::string PrettyDescriptor() REQUIRES_SHARED(Locks::mutator_lock_);
     70 
     71  private:
     72   static MemberOffset FormOffset() {
     73     return MemberOffset(OFFSETOF_MEMBER(MethodType, form_));
     74   }
     75 
     76   static MemberOffset MethodDescriptorOffset() {
     77     return MemberOffset(OFFSETOF_MEMBER(MethodType, method_descriptor_));
     78   }
     79 
     80   static MemberOffset PTypesOffset() {
     81     return MemberOffset(OFFSETOF_MEMBER(MethodType, p_types_));
     82   }
     83 
     84   static MemberOffset RTypeOffset() {
     85     return MemberOffset(OFFSETOF_MEMBER(MethodType, r_type_));
     86   }
     87 
     88   static MemberOffset WrapAltOffset() {
     89     return MemberOffset(OFFSETOF_MEMBER(MethodType, wrap_alt_));
     90   }
     91 
     92   HeapReference<mirror::Object> form_;  // Unused in the runtime
     93   HeapReference<mirror::String> method_descriptor_;  // Unused in the runtime
     94   HeapReference<ObjectArray<mirror::Class>> p_types_;
     95   HeapReference<mirror::Class> r_type_;
     96   HeapReference<mirror::Object> wrap_alt_;  // Unused in the runtime
     97 
     98   static GcRoot<mirror::Class> static_class_;  // java.lang.invoke.MethodType.class
     99 
    100   friend struct art::MethodTypeOffsets;  // for verifying offset information
    101   DISALLOW_IMPLICIT_CONSTRUCTORS(MethodType);
    102 };
    103 
    104 }  // namespace mirror
    105 }  // namespace art
    106 
    107 #endif  // ART_RUNTIME_MIRROR_METHOD_TYPE_H_
